paper wrapping has been around for centuries, dating back to ancient Chinese and Japanese civilizations. The Chinese were the first to use paper as a wrapping material, while the Japanese developed the art of gift wrapping into a sophisticated practice known as tsutsumi. They would wrap gifts using a variety of paper types and techniques, emphasizing simplicity, elegance, and respect for the recipient.

When it comes to paper wrapping, the technique you choose can make all the difference. The most common method is the classic wrap, where you measure out the paper, fold it neatly around the gift, and secure it with tape or ribbon. This technique is simple yet effective and works well for most gifts. For a more artistic approach, you can try the origami wrap, where you fold the paper into intricate shapes and designs. This technique requires a bit more skill and practice but can result in stunning and eye-catching gift wraps.
If you’re looking to add some extra flair to your paper-wrapped gifts, consider adding embellishments such as ribbons, bows, stickers, or even dried flowers. These simple additions can take your gift wrapping to the next level and make your gifts stand out from the rest. You can also personalize your paper wrapping by using stamps, stencils, or hand-lettering to create a unique and custom look.
One of the great things about paper wrapping is that it is a sustainable and eco-friendly option. With the increasing awareness of environmental issues, many people are looking for ways to reduce their carbon footprint and minimize waste. paper wrapping is a great alternative to plastic or non-recyclable wrapping materials, as paper is biodegradable and can be easily recycled. By choosing paper wrapping, you can help reduce the amount of waste generated from gift-giving and contribute to a more sustainable planet.
